The BFS450 Slicer is robust but can be damaged & dull blades by hard objects. For its longevity, remove pits from
fruits like cherries, peaches, and plums before processing. Avoid inserng hard objects like whole nuts, thick bones, or
frozen foods. Process semi-hard items like almonds in moderate amounts using suitable discs for opmal performance.

TO CHANGE THE DISCS
1. Unlock the fastening hook & open the food lid.
2. To remove the disc, turn it counterclockwise. For those using the dicing
unit, it is recommended to remove the grid and the disc simultaneously.
3. Before ng the dicing equipment, it’s recommended to clean the
inside of the food container with a damp cloth or sponge, especially the
area where the grid is to be placed.
4. Please refer to the assembly instrucons secon to reinstall the disks.
5. Shut the lid and lock the fastening hook.
Always ensure that the grid is properly cleaned before use and avoid processing so foodstus immediately
aer hard ones without cleaning the grid rst.

SWITCHING ON
THE MACHINE
Prior to using the BFS450, conrm that your power source matches the BFS450’s specicaons on its idencaon
plate. The BFS450 operates on a Single Phase/15A (Standard Household Outlet) 115V/60 Hz/60 Hz, and comes with a
standard household plug for immediate and eortless operaon.
INSTRUCTION OF
THE FEED INLETS
To ensure the best cung quality, the machine’s lid features two dierent feed inlets.
The wide feed inlet:
Used for processing vegetables like cabbage, potatoes, and celery
The narrow feed inlet:
Used for cung long vegetables, can make sure the degree of cung precision.
1. Using the wide feed inlet
• Raise the pusher and turn it horizontally
• Fill the feed inlet with vegetables unl it reaches the top.
• Rotate the pusher back to a horizontal posion and then press it downward. Adjust the pressure to match the
cung process and avoid applying too much pressure as it may cause strain on the machine.
• For processing vegetables such as cabbages, it is recommended to cut them in half and remove the core before
processing. This helps to avoid unnecessary stress and ensure a higher quality end product.
2. Using the narrow feed inlet
• Fill the feed inlet with vegetables to the top and apply downward pressure on the feed pusher unl all the
vegetables are processed.

CLEANING AND
MAINTENANCE
1. CLEANING
Disassemble the vegetable preparaon machine, rst remove the head, then remove the disc, and if necessary, remove
the grid and discharge plate.
Hand washing with washing-up liquid is recommended for cleaning the machine to prevent the aluminum from
becoming tarnished. While the disks are dishwasher safe, we suggest using a cleaner suitable for stainless steel to
prevent them from tarnishing. Please note that the slicer machine itself should not be placed in the dishwasher, and
should be cleaned by hand washing only using a suitable stainless seel safe detergent. *Please take care when handling
and washing disks as they are very sharp.
WARNING! ALWAYS UNPLUG THE MACHINE BEFORE CLEANING FOR SAFETY.
RISK OF ELECTROCUTION.
WARNING! NEVER IMMERSE THE MOTOR BASE IN THE WATER, CLEAN IT
WITH A DAMP CLOTH OR SPONGE.
1. MAINTENANCE
Blades on slicing discs, plates on julienne discs, and the grang, dicing & French fry disks are all replaceable parts that
need to be changed periodically to maintain high-quality cung.
• Always disconnect the appliance from the power source before cleaning it.
• Ensure to clean the appliance and its aachments aer each use.
• Do not submerge the motor unit in water.
• When cleaning parts made of aluminum, be sure to use cleaning uids designed for aluminum. Likewise, avoid
using detergents that are too alkaline (such as those containing high levels of causc soda or ammonia) when
cleaning plasc parts. Likewise, avoid using detergents that are too alkaline (such as those containing high levels of
causc soda or ammonia) when cleaning plasc parts as it will cause the plasc to deteriorate rapidly.
• The user is solely responsible for following the basic rules of cleaning and hygiene. BenchFoods cannot be held
responsible for any failure to do so.
• To avoid the risk of electric shock, always disconnect the appliance from the power source before opening the
motor housing for maintenance purposes.
• Regularly inspect the seals, washers, and safety devices to ensure they are funconing correctly.
• Regularly maintain and check the aachments, especially when processing ingredients that may contain corrosive
agents such as citric acid.
• Always ensure that the appliance isn’t used if the power cord or plug has been damaged or if the appliance does
not funcon properly or has been damaged in any way.
• If you noce any issues with the appliance, please don’t hesitate to contact your local BenchFoods representave.

SAFETY
INSTRUCTIONS
The device comes with a magnec security mechanism that instantly halts the motor if the large feed inlet or lid is
accessed. This protecve aribute is intended to avert unintenonal harm during the machine’s funconing.
Auto restart funcon:
By raising the large pusher and rotang it as indicated by the arrow, the machine’s motor comes to a halt. If you return
the pusher to its original posion within a minute, the motor will resume operaon automacally. Should the large
pusher stay open for over a minute, you’ll need to press the on/o buon to reacvate the device.
To cease the device’s operaon, release the securing latch. To iniate
the machine again, secure the latch and acvate the on/o buon.
The machine cannot be switched on if the fastening hook is not
correctly locked.
This machine features a thermal fuse that halts the motor if it becomes
overburdened or operates for an extended duraon. In such cases,
allow the device to cool down enrely before aempng to restart it.
• Never circumvent the safety and locking features.
• Keep from inserng items into the input opening while the machine is running.
• Ulize the pusher to exert pressure on the food being processed, rather than applying direct hand pressure.
• Avoid exceeding the device’s designated load capacity.

TROUBLE
SHOOTING
SYMPTOM REMEDY
The machine isn’t starng.
First, check to ensure the machine is properly plugged in and the power switch is turned
on. Also, ensure the lid is correctly placed and locked in posion, as the safety features may
prevent the machine from starng if it isn’t properly secured.
The machine is making a loud
or unusual noise.
Stop using the machine and unplug it. Check to see if there’s anything lodged in the blades
or the feed tube. If everything appears to be clear, please contact your customer service
representave.
The slicer isn’t cung evenly
or cleanly.
Check the blade for sharpness. If it appears dull or damaged, you may need to replace it.
Also, make sure that the food is properly posioned in the hopper before processing.
The motor seems to be
overheang.
Ensure the machine is not being overworked. If it connues to overheat with regular use,
please contact your customer service representave.
Food gets stuck in the
machine.
Make sure you’re not overlling the feed tube. If food connues to get stuck, consider
cung it into smaller pieces before processing.
The machine is vibrang or
moving during operaon.
Ensure the machine is on a at, stable surface and the blades are in their correct locked
posion. If this connues please contact your customer service representave.
The machine suddenly
stopped during operaon.
Check if the machine is overheated. If it is, allow it to cool down before restarng. If it’s not
overheang, check to ensure the lid is properly locked and there’s no blockage in the feed
tube or blades.

3 YEAR
COMMERCIAL WARRANTY
1. WHAT DOES THIS WARRANTY COVER?
This Commercial Warranty covers any defects in material or workmanship under normal commercial use
during the Warranty Period. During the Warranty Period, BenchFoods or your Authorized Retailer will
repair, at no charge, products or parts of a product/s that prove defecve under normal commercial use.
2. WHAT WILL WE DO TO CORRECT PROBLEMS?
BenchFoods or your Authorized Retailer will acon 1 of 3 scenarios based on the defect and the product
purchased;
1. Send a brand-new replacement of the defecve product. *Does not apply for custom industrial orders
2. If the defecve part of the product can be idened, we will ship the replacement part and have a
service technician come on-site to replace and install it once it has arrived.
3. Send out a service technician to invesgate the defect. Once the issue has been idened, the
technician will either x the defect immediately or nofy BenchFoods of replacement parts needed. If
the laer, BenchFoods will ship the required replacement parts to the service address. The technician
will then return on-site to service and x the product.
3. HOW LONG DOES THE COVERAGE LAST?
The Warranty Period for BenchFoods products, as well as their accessories, is 3 years from the original
date of purchase. Individual Parts purchased are not covered by warranty unless they are received through
a warranty claim on a previously purchased product. In this case, a replacement product or part/s assumes
the remaining warranty of the original Physical Goods or 180 days from the date of replacement or repair,
whichever is longer.
4. WHAT DOES THIS WARRANTY NOT COVER?
This Commercial Warranty does not cover defects or malfuncon caused by misuse, abuse or improper
maintenance, failure to follow operang instrucons, or use with equipment with which it is not intended
to be used. It doesn’t cover cosmec or incidental damages. Also, the warranty will not apply to damage
caused by unauthorized alteraon, modicaon or repair of the product.
5. WHAT DO YOU HAVE TO DO?
To obtain warranty service, rstly contact us to determine the problem and the most appropriate soluon
for you. In most cases, technical problems can be corrected over the phone. Tech support can be reached
via telephone or email.
